Family tree Appelboom » Joannes "Jan" de GRAAF (1732-> 1785)

Personal data Joannes "Jan" de GRAAF 


Household of Joannes "Jan" de GRAAF

He is married to Antje Anna Jans van der VENNIP.

They got married on April 14, 1758 at Amsterdam, he was 26 years old.Source 2


Child(ren):

  1. Wilmijntje de GRAAF  1759-???? 
  2. Catharina de GRAAF  1760-1846 
  3. Crijn de GRAAF  1765-???? 
  4. Willem de GRAAF  1769-????
  5. Nicolaas de GRAAF  1775-????
  6. Helena de GRAAF  1777-????
  7. Theodorus de GRAAF  1780-1780
